What Is a Backhoe Loader?
A backhoe loader is a multi-purpose construction machine that combines two major functions:
- A front loader bucket for loading and material handling
- A rear excavator arm for digging and trenching
This unique design allows operators to complete multiple tasks with a single machine.
Typical applications include:
- Road construction
- Utility installation
- Agricultural projects
- Landscaping
- Municipal engineering
- Small and medium construction projects
A backhoe loader is especially valuable for contractors who need flexibility because it can perform both excavation and loading operations without requiring additional equipment.
What Is an Excavator?
An excavator is a heavy-duty construction machine mainly designed for digging and earthmoving operations.
Its main components include:
- Boom
- Arm
- Bucket
- Hydraulic system
- Rotating upper structure
The excavator can rotate 360 degrees, providing excellent digging flexibility and working range.
Common applications include:
- Large-scale excavation
- Mining
- Foundation construction
- Demolition
- Heavy earthmoving
- Infrastructure projects
Excavators are usually preferred for projects that require high digging power and continuous heavy-duty operation.
Backhoe Loader vs Excavator: Main Differences
Although both machines can perform excavation tasks, their designs and advantages are different.
1. Function and Versatility
Backhoe Loader: Multi-Purpose Performance
The biggest advantage of a backhoe loader is versatility.
A single machine can handle:
- Digging trenches
- Loading soil and materials
- Moving construction materials
- Site preparation
- Road maintenance
For contractors managing different types of small and medium projects, a backhoe loader reduces the need to purchase multiple machines.
Excavator: Specialized Digging Capability
Excavators are designed primarily for excavation work.
They provide:
- Strong digging force
- Greater excavation depth
- Higher lifting capability
- Better performance in heavy-duty applications
When the main requirement is large-scale digging, an excavator usually performs better.
2. Digging Performance Comparison
Excavator Advantages
Excavators generally have stronger digging performance because of:
- Larger hydraulic systems
- Heavier operating weight
- Longer boom and arm designs
They are suitable for:
- Deep foundations
- Large trenches
- Rock excavation
- Mining operations
For projects requiring continuous excavation, excavators have a clear advantage.
Backhoe Loader Advantages
Backhoe loaders provide sufficient digging capability for many construction applications.
They are ideal for:
- Utility trenches
- Drainage systems
- Small foundations
- Roadside construction
The ability to switch between digging and loading makes them more efficient for mixed tasks.
3. Mobility and Transportation
Mobility is another important factor when selecting construction equipment.
Backhoe Loader Mobility
Backhoe loaders usually have wheels, allowing them to travel quickly between job sites.
Advantages include:
- Faster movement on roads
- Lower transportation requirements
- Better flexibility for multiple locations
For contractors working on several small projects, this mobility can significantly improve efficiency.
Excavator Mobility
Most excavators use crawler tracks.
Advantages:
- Better stability
- Stronger traction
- Suitable for rough terrain
However, excavators usually require transportation equipment such as trailers when moving between locations.
4. Operating Cost Comparison
Equipment investment is not only about purchase price. Long-term operating costs are also important.
Backhoe Loader Cost Advantages
Backhoe loaders can reduce costs because:
- One machine performs multiple tasks
- Less equipment is required
- Lower transportation costs
- Easier maintenance
This makes them attractive for small and medium-sized contractors.
Excavator Cost Advantages
Although excavators may have higher purchase and transportation costs, they provide excellent productivity for large projects.
For applications requiring:
- Large excavation volume
- Continuous operation
- Heavy material handling
An excavator can provide better return on investment.

6. Backhoe Loader vs Excavator: Quick Comparison
| Feature | Backhoe Loader | Excavator |
|---|---|---|
| Main Function | Multi-purpose operation | Heavy excavation |
| Digging Power | Good | Excellent |
| Loading Capability | Excellent | Limited |
| Mobility | High | Medium |
| Transportation | Easy | Requires trailer |
| Working Range | Medium | Large |
| Operating Cost | Lower | Higher |
| Best For | Small and medium projects | Large-scale projects |
